On Walking... and Stalking Sebald
A guide to going beyond wandering around looking at stuff  
Phil Smith

FILMOGRAPHY

This list of movies (and their directors) comes with no guarantee of quality or consistency, or even that all of them have much to do with walking. They range from art house through genre to mediocre TV adaptations. I have chosen them purely and simply because each and every one of them has changed the way I walk – in small or excessive ways – and if you watch them without prejudice, you just might find something in their visions of the walked world to tilt yours.
